Resumo

The municipal ordinances of the Extremadura villeages of Magacela (1499), Zafra (1528), Mengabril (1548), Villalba de los Barros (1549), Cañaveral (1552), Solana de los Barros (1554), Plasencia (1558), Hervás (1616 and 1887), Llerena (1632), Villanueva de la Serena (1753), Jerez de los Caballeros (1758), Cáceres (1891), Mérida (1902) and Don Benito (1928), were analyzed with the purpose of identifiying their regulatory contents in matters of veterinary activities, grouping them into three periods: XV-XVI, XVII-XVIII and XIX-XX centuries. It was verified that in the first two, there is a clear predominance of the regulation focused on issues related to the livestock, and gradually aspects on food supply and of public health were increasing significantly.
